wordpress如何禁止图片附件页面url地址

wordpress如何禁止图片附件页面url地址?wordpress 站点可以在后台的媒体库或在编辑文章/页面的时候直接上传图片,但是 WordPress 会为这个图片创建一个页面,它被称为附件页面.

wordpress后台更新文章页面的时候,可以直接上传图片或者视频,但wordpress后台上传附件会自动生成一个附近页面,此页面在搜索引擎看来是一个低质量页面,因为没有任何文字内容,严重影响了网站的搜索引擎关键词排名,那么如何解决这个问题呢?下面大兵来给大家讲讲解决的方法、
我们可以禁止这个附件页面,具体的方法是在当前主题functions.php文件中添加以下代码:

//禁用 WordPress 附件页面
function wpb_redirect_attachment_to_post() {
if ( is_attachment() ) {
global $post;
if( empty( $post ) ) $post = get_queried_object();
if ($post->post_parent) {
$link = get_permalink( $post->post_parent );
wp_redirect( $link, '301' );
exit();
}
else {
// What to do if parent post is not available
wp_redirect( home_url(), '301' );
exit();
}
}
}
add_action( 'template_redirect', 'wpb_redirect_attachment_to_post' );

如果以上代码对于你的站点来说没有起作用,WordPress附件页面又不想被搜索引擎收录,那么就可以使用robots.txt文本将附件页面设置禁止抓取,例如在附件页面头部代码中加入,“<meta name=”robots” content=”noindex,nofollow” />”,这样让搜索蜘蛛就不会去收录,也不会去爬行了,robots标签的用户法,具体可参考《noindex和nofollow标签的作用与用法》这篇内容。

wordpress网页附件页面robots代码

robots禁止搜索引擎抓 取代码

本篇文章发布于大兵SEO博客,为大兵原创内容,如若转载,请注明出处:https://www.zhuzhouren.cn/jianzhanjiaocheng/wordpress/926.html,否则,禁止转载,谢谢配合!

(1)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2020-09-30 08:53
下一篇 2020-10-04 15:33

其他人还看过以下内容

发表回复

登录后才能评论
联系我

平时工作忙:合作还是咨询SEO服务,请简明扼表明来意!谢谢!

在线咨询:点击这里给我发消息

邮件:dabingseo@qq.com
工作时间:周一至周六,10:30-24:30,节假日休息

个人微信
个人微信
分享本页
返回顶部